Visited Bozena's early this month, 6 adults and 2children booked in, and were given our usual table upstairs (thanks Bo)

Not sure what everyone else ordered, so I'll go with our family........
I dont do starters, but the missus a soup followed by the fillet steak, it was cooked to perfection like always. A must here is the beef stroganoff. Loads of beef chunks in a pancake style pastry. It was lovely and there is even the option of half portions which my 9 year old took up, and the 'half burger' was huge and home made.

The house red is one of the best around, and at only 9.50 a bottle a great bargain. We finished two of these off easily.

A free drink of your choice afterwards is a nice touch, I got a tumbler of brandy and the missus a Baileys.

Thanks Bo for a great meal in lovely surroundings.
